Bengals players turning against each other after disastrous loss: ‘Finish the f–king game’
NegativeU.S News
The Cincinnati Bengals are facing internal strife following a heartbreaking loss to the Chicago Bears, where they nearly staged an incredible comeback. After scoring 15 points in just two minutes, they handed a narrow lead to their defense, only to see it slip away in the final seconds. This loss has led to tensions among players, with some expressing frustration over the team's inability to finish strong. Such conflicts can undermine team morale and performance, raising concerns about their future games.

Brownsville has launched its first 'Neighborhood Stress-Free Zone' to support new moms with free massages and mental health screenings. This initiative, which started in September, aims to address the alarming rise in mental health issues linked to overdoses and suicides. By providing a safe space for mothers to relax and receive support, the program not only promotes wellness but also highlights the community's commitment to tackling serious mental health challenges.
